From f365870a42836263c15028701a6b5a94f9ed3c97 Mon Sep 17 00:00:00 2001 From: Douglas Eichelberger Date: Sun, 22 Jan 2023 17:08:50 -0800 Subject: [PATCH] Resolve utils/analytics_spec violation --- Library/Homebrew/test/utils/analytics_spec.rb |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Library/Homebrew/test/utils/analytics_spec.rb b/Library/Homebrew/test/utils/analytics_spec.rb index f0e3f9de3b..921142bacd 100644 --- a/Library/Homebrew/test/utils/analytics_spec.rb +++ b/Library/Homebrew/test/utils/analytics_spec.rb @@ -143,7 +143,7 @@ describe Utils::Analytics do context "when formula does not have a tap" do let(:err) { BuildError.new(f, "badprg", %w[arg1 arg2], {}) } - let(:f) { double(Formula, name: "foo", path: "blah", tap: nil) } + let(:f) { instance_double(Formula, name: "foo", path: "blah", tap: nil) } it "does not report event if BuildError is raised" do expect(described_class).not_to receive(:report_event) @@ -153,7 +153,7 @@ describe Utils::Analytics do context "when tap for a formula is not installed" do let(:err) { BuildError.new(f, "badprg", %w[arg1 arg2], {}) } - let(:f) { double(Formula, name: "foo", path: "blah", tap: CoreTap.instance) } + let(:f) { instance_double(Formula, name: "foo", path: "blah", tap: CoreTap.instance) } it "does not report event if BuildError is raised" do allow_any_instance_of(Pathname).to receive(:directory?).and_return(false)